      Table 1. Basic physical parameters of materials

      ParameterValue
      Thermal conductivity κ/W·m−1·K−1238
      Heat capacity C/J·kg−1·K−1900
      Thermal expansion α/K−12.31×10−5
      Density ρ/kg·m−32700
      Modulus of elasticity E/Pa 7.02×1010
      Poisson ratio0.33
      Electrical conductivity σ/S·m−13.774×107
